在现代企业运营中,数据分析已经成为决策过程中的关键环节。数据看板作为展示和分析数据的重要工具,可以帮助企业快速了解业务状况,从而做出更有效的决策。本文将揭秘企业数据看板的应用,并提供五大解决方案,帮助企业在面对复杂数据分析时,提升决策效率。
一、数据看板概述
数据看板,也称为仪表板,是一种可视化工具,用于展示和分析数据。它将大量的数据以图表、图形、表格等形式直观地呈现出来,让用户能够快速捕捉到关键信息,从而做出合理的判断。
1.1 数据看板的特点
- 可视化:将数据转化为图形、图表等易于理解的形式。
- 实时性:支持实时数据更新,确保用户获取到最新信息。
- 定制化:可根据用户需求调整展示内容和布局。
1.2 数据看板的应用场景
- 销售分析:了解销售业绩、客户分布、产品销售情况等。
- 市场分析:监控市场趋势、竞争对手动态等。
- 运营管理:监测生产进度、库存状况、设备运行状态等。
二、应对复杂数据分析的五大解决方案
2.1 数据整合
面对来自不同系统的复杂数据,首先需要进行整合。通过建立统一的数据仓库,将分散的数据进行清洗、转换和整合,为数据看板提供可靠的数据来源。
-- 示例:创建数据仓库表
CREATE TABLE data_warehouse (
id INT PRIMARY KEY,
sales_date DATE,
product_id INT,
region VARCHAR(50),
sales_amount DECIMAL(10, 2)
);
2.2 数据可视化
利用数据可视化技术,将复杂数据转化为图表、图形等形式,便于用户直观地了解数据趋势和关系。
import matplotlib.pyplot as plt
import pandas as pd
# 示例:使用matplotlib绘制折线图
data = pd.DataFrame({
'Date': ['2021-01-01', '2021-01-02', '2021-01-03'],
'Sales': [100, 150, 200]
})
plt.plot(data['Date'], data['Sales'])
plt.xlabel('Date')
plt.ylabel('Sales')
plt.title('Sales Trend')
plt.show()
2.3 数据分析
通过统计分析、机器学习等方法,对数据进行深入挖掘,发现潜在规律和趋势。
from sklearn.linear_model import LinearRegression
# 示例:使用线性回归分析销售数据
X = data[['Date']]
y = data['Sales']
model = LinearRegression()
model.fit(X, y)
# 预测未来一周的销售情况
future_dates = pd.date_range(start='2021-01-04', periods=7)
future_sales = model.predict(future_dates.values.reshape(-1, 1))
print(future_sales)
2.4 数据预警
设置数据阈值,当数据超过预设范围时,及时发出预警,提醒用户关注。
# 示例:设置销售预警阈值
threshold = 300
if future_sales.max() > threshold:
print("Sales warning: The sales amount exceeds the threshold!")
2.5 数据权限管理
为了确保数据安全,需要对数据访问权限进行管理。根据用户角色和权限,限制对敏感数据的访问。
# 示例:根据用户角色限制数据访问
user_role = 'admin'
if user_role == 'admin':
print("Access granted to sensitive data.")
else:
print("Access denied to sensitive data.")
三、总结
企业数据看板在应对复杂数据分析方面发挥着重要作用。通过数据整合、可视化、分析、预警和权限管理,企业可以轻松应对数据分析难题,提升决策效率。希望本文提供的五大解决方案能对您有所帮助。
